Frame Repairs

Rain, sun and wind will eventually damage your window frames. If not taken care of this can cause mold, rot, air drafts, water leaks and shrinkage, as well as other expensive damage. Home improvement experts can help you fix many of these issues which will save you money while allowing you to enjoy your home more comfortably.

The cost of fixing your frames will be contingent on many factors, including the size and materials of the frame. In general you can expect to pay between $250 and $500 per window, though it may be possible to fix some frames for less. Certain companies offer packages which reduce costs overall, while others charge per hour for labor and materials.

If you have wooden frames, the most typical problem is mold or rot. If you notice these symptoms, contact a home improvement expert immediately to prevent further damage. Professionals can replace damaged frames, repair windows, and put in new weather stripping. This will ensure that your home is sealed and help you reduce the cost of energy.

A window frame that is deteriorating can cause air drafts which can be a huge pain during hot and cold weather. These drafts could be caused by a cracked caulk or an improperly fitted window. These issues can be repaired by experts to increase energy efficiency and make your home more comfortable all through the year.

Repairs are either simple or complicated based on the type and location of the frame. If the wooden frame of your window rots, you may need to replace the frame. If a window is displaced because of shifting the sill needs to be repaired and will also need to be sealed.

Fortunately, most bent frames of metal are simple to adjust with a few basic tools and a steady hand. For example, you can make use of a pair of soft-tipped pliers to gently bend the metal window frames without breaking them. If you're not sure what tools or materials to make use of, you should consult a professional. You could damage your window frame, or even cause damage to it if you attempt this at home. A professional will make use of the correct tools and will have a solid grip. They will also know what methods to employ to avoid damaging your glass or frames. They will also be able handle delicate tasks, like the restoration of old windows. They can also repair sash cords and tighten cames. They can help you avoid having your windows replaced.

Stained Glass Repair

Many stained glass window old and new require repairs or restorations to ensure they are in good condition. It's important to get these repaired as soon as you can because if the window is left in poor condition it could cause irreparable damage, rendering the window unusable. Various types of repairs can be made to a stained or leaded glass window, ranging from filling cracks with silicone to tightening and releading the cames. The cost of repairing stained glass depends on the extent of damage and the work required to fix it. A professional who is familiar with stained or leaded glass will examine the window in detail before making an estimate of the cost of restoration or repair.

Broken or stained glass that has chipped is one of the most frequent reasons for requiring a repair. This could be due to mishandling, or simply wear and tear from age. Glass may also have to be replaced if significantly damaged. Another common problem with stained or leaded glass is the fading of colors. Glass can fade with time due to exposure to sunlight or changing weather conditions. A professional can restore the glass in order to restore its original appearance and color.

The average stained glass repair is approximately $500. This includes cleaning and repairing cracks with silicon, tightening or leading cames, and any other repairs required for the 12 by 24 inch window. The cost of restoring a stained-glass window to its original state can be as high as $10,000 depending on how damaged it is and the amount of work needed.

Cement is used in stained glass to secure the lead cames and window panes. Over time, the cement can loosen or become damaged and requires to be replaced. This is a straightforward task for the majority of reputable stained glass professionals, but it's not uncommon to have it included in an overall repair or restoration project.

It is also necessary to replace reinforcement bar in stained glass window. These are specially designed supports that are fixed to the frame or jambs of stained glass windows. They prevent sliding. The cost of replacing these bars can differ based on the size and number of windows that need to be replaced.

It is important to maintain glasses that are stained or leaded as they are fragile. Using the proper cleaning products can help preserve them for as long as possible. Regular cleanings should be done using a mild dishwashing solution and warm water. The cleaning process must be performed with extreme care to avoid damage.

Window Replacement

If you have a window that's beyond repair, it's important to locate the best local company to install new windows. Certain companies offer energy-efficient windows that can help reduce your energy costs. Others specialize in certain designs or materials. Check if the company offers frame repairs and any other services. A professional can assist you in selecting the best windows for your house, including bay and skylights.

Window replacement services include the installation of new single-pane and double-pane window. Certain companies offer storm windows and doors. They can install different types of frames, such as vinyl, wood and fiberglass. They can also fix damaged frames and sills. A reputable window installer will also be able handle problems with double-pane windows, like condensation.

Many homeowners are replacing their windows to enhance the appearance of their home and increase its value. Selecting the right local professional to install new windows is critical since their workmanship will determine how your home appears and feels. Request the company to provide references and previous work if they are thinking about the installation of windows. You should also make sure the company is licensed and insured.

You might need to hire an electrician to repair your window if it's powered by electricity. In some cases power outages or other issues can cause the window to malfunction. Repairs usually involve replacing or rewiring the parts that aren't functioning properly.

The cost of installing windows will vary based on your specific requirements and the type of windows you're replacing. It is possible to pay more for windows if you require replacing a lot of windows, compared to if you require repairs to one or two.
